Mount Kenya (5188m/17021ft) is the highest mountain in Kenya and the second highest in Africa after Mount Kilimanjaro. It's a spectacular five day climb to the peak as you cross through the lowland forests and up into the zone of alpine tundra which hosts giant groundsels and lobelias. A number of small glaciers are still to be found around the summit. Mount Kenya has 3 summits; Batian (5199m), Nelion (5188m) and Lenana Pt (4985m). This climb will take you up the Sirimon Route to the hiker's summit of Lenana Pt (4985m) and down via the Chogoria route so that you can enjoy a complete traverse of the mountain. Our package starts from Nairobi where we will pick you up at your hotel on the morning of the first day and drive to the mountain to start the hike up to old Moses. The following days hike up to Shipton Camp takes us past the peaks of Teleki and Sendeyo (3990m) which are actually ancient volcanic vents of the main peak. The following day to Austrian Hut is a fairly easy one and we can get some rest in the afternoon to prepare for the summit. We will start early on day four to make the final steep climb to the peak which offers views of Mount Kilimanjaro to the south and Mt. Elgon to the northwest. The summit day is about 10 hours of hiking in total as we will head back down the mountain to Chogoria Bandas for the night. The final day we will walk through the forest and back to the Chogoria gate to meet our driver and head back to Nairobi.
